Juno Solves 39-Year Old Mystery of Jupiter Lightning



Pasadena CA (JPL) Jun 11, 2018
Ever since NASA's Voyager 1 spacecraft flew past Jupiter in March, 1979, scientists have wondered about the origin of Jupiter's lightning. That encounter confirmed the existence of Jovian lightning, which had been theorized for centuries. But when the venerable explorer hurtled by, the data showed that the lightning-associated radio signals didn't match the details of the radio signals produced by lightning here at Earth. Thank the moon for Earth's lengthening day
Madison WI (SPX) Jun 06, 2018
For anyone who has ever wished there were more hours in the day, geoscientists have some good news: Days on Earth are getting longer. A new study that reconstructs the deep history of our planet's relationship to the moon shows that 1.4 billion years ago, a day on Earth lasted just over 18 hours. Collisions Spray Heavy Elements Throughout Small Galaxies
Pasadena CA (SPX) Jun 08, 2018
Caltech scientists have found, for the first time, that merging pairs of neutron stars - the burnt-out cores of stars that have exploded - create the majority of heavy elements in small "dwarf" galaxies. Heavy elements, such as silver and gold, are key for planet formation and even life itself. How solar prominences vibrate
La Laguna, Spain (SPX) Jun 08, 2018
When we look at the surface of the Sun the solar prominences are seen as dark filaments that populate the disk or as a blaze of plasma above it. Solar prominences are very dense plasma structures that levitate in the solar atmosphere.
